WebDec 5, 2024 · For a small, conical tree, look for P. pungens ‘Sester Dwarf’, which slowly grows to 12 feet tall in the ground but can be kept smaller in containers. For a mounded form, try P. pungens ‘Glauca Globosa’, which reaches 3 to 5 feet tall and 4 to 6 feet wide in the ground and stays smaller in containers. WebWhile smaller plant varieties are the best choice for container planting, it doesn’t limit your options. Planting an evergreen with a sizable mature height is possible since the pot size determines the plant size. Some of the best plant choices for pots are the variegated red-twig dogwood, boxwood, conifer plant, and viburnum.
